There is quite the confetti of fallen leaves in this field full of heather, sticks and weeds, from maple leaves, from oak leaves and weed leaves. It is quite the potpourri and they all seem to have gotten stuck in the sticks.
This wonderful scene of heathers, goldenrod (both dried and flowering), maple, oak, pine with some sticks and weeds here and there is actually considered to be an empty lot. For me it has always been a beautiful refuge inside the city of Saratoga Springs, NY.
It has a unique history, the old site of an 1800s hotel which catered to people with horses, people who did not want to put their horses up in stables, and instead let them out on the beautiful fields to graze while their owners did business in the town, or went to the racetrack. The land has a beautiful view to the west.
In summer, I particularly like walking into it. The roads that lead to it are relatively quiet with the exception of some birds here and there. Once you are in the field, the sounds come alive with many species of birds, deer, insects and amphibians. There is a lot of milkweed too for the monarch butterflies. Dragonflies, white butterflies and bees flit around the incredible diversity of wildflowers.
A couple of years ago, Saratoga Hospital purchased the meadow for office buildings and lots of parking. What is one person's beautiful place to wander and to look at the view, is another person's empty lot to put ugly office buildings on. I think anyone can relate to grieving over these kinds of decisions, especially since nature, the last meadow inside the city, is under serious threat.
I hope some day that nature is not as throw-away as it is today.
This is my attempt to photograph the last of it before any bulldozers, saws, cranes and black-toppers arrive. I will have some of the winter to do it too, so I will be posting those photographs with the meadow in the snow soon.
